KOrea COpd Subgroup Registry and Subtype Research
Sponsor: Konkuk University Medical Center
Summary
The KOrea COpd Subgroup Study team (KOCOSS) cohort is an ongoing, longitudinal, prospective, non-interventional and observational study within the Korean COPD patients. The prevalence of early COPD (mild to moderate COPD based by 2011 GOLD(the Global Initiative for Chronic Obstructive Lung Disease) guideline) is high in Korea. However, the patients with early COPD are not underdiagnosed due to mild symptom. The purpose of this study is to investigate early COPD characteristics and disease course and to form a guideline for early detection of COPD patients and prevention of progression to severe COPD.
Official title: Domestic COPD Patients Registry Business and COPD Phenotype Research Based by Registry Data - Multi-centered Trial
